  1. The Rich History of Kalamkari: Kalamkari, derived from the Persian words "kalam" (pen) and "kari" (craftsmanship), is an ancient art form that originated in India. With its roots dating back to the 10th century, Kalamkari has been a symbol of Indian heritage and craftsmanship. Originally practiced in the temple towns of Andhra Pradesh and Telangana, Kalamkari gained recognition for its exquisite depictions of mythological stories and intricate motifs.

  2. The Artistic Process: Creating a Kalamkari saree is a labor-intensive process that requires immense skill and patience. The process involves various stages, including preparing the fabric, outlining the design with a pen or kalam, applying natural dyes, and adding intricate details through hand-painting or block printing. Each step is meticulously executed to ensure the final saree reflects the essence of the art form.

3. Regional Styles and Diversity: India is a land of diversity, and Kalamkari sarees beautifully reflect this cultural richness. Different regions in India have their own distinct styles of Kalamkari, each with its unique motifs, color palettes, and techniques. From the intricate artistry of Machilipatnam Kalamkari to the earthy tones of Srikalahasti Kalamkari, and the natural dyes of Kachchh Kalamkari, each style offers a glimpse into the artistic heritage of its region.
